"Robinson seems to be a human highlight reel with the ball in his hands. It doesn’t matter if he’s toting the rock as a running back or making impressive catches as a receiver look routine. The dynamic athlete could project as a running back or a wideout at the next level and that’s exactly why Robinson would be such a great fit for
Nebraska.
"The Huskers are recruiting Robinson to play the “Duck-R” position, which is a combination of running back and slot receiver. Despite going through a transition year,
Scott Frost has already got the Big Red offense averaging over 470 yards per game. It’s a fun offense for playmakers to be part of and one thing that many prospects have taken notice of is its currently being run by a true freshman quarterback,
Adrian Martinez
, who has already set records through the first seven games of his young career in Lincoln.
"Aside from being a great fit in Frost’s fast-paced and exciting offense, Robinson has felt the love from the Huskers' coaching staff for a very long time now. NU has made sure the Kentucky native knows he’s a priority and he’s consistently said Nebraska is the team that has been recruiting him the hardest.”
